Most days busiest between 9:45 and 11 am for workers having breakfast and then again at about 13:30 til 15:00 for lunch, when the carpark can be full with anything from tractors to high end Mercs. Don't know when last orders are, but they're always closed by 4 pm.. I recommend booking for Sunday lunch.. The menu meals I've eaten there have been well cooked and good value. I've only had tostada for breakfast but have been quite envious watching the workers munch through plates of eggs, lamb chops, pork cutlets, etc.washed down with red wine and gaseosa, dishes that would take me a week to work off..
